§ 6364. Establishment of Leave Bank Boards

  • (a)
    • (1) Each agency that establishes a leave bank shall establish a Leave Bank Board consisting of 3 members, at least one of whom shall represent a labor organization or employee group, to administer the leave bank under the provisions of this subchapter, in consultation with the Office of Personnel Management.
    • (2) An agency may establish more than 1 Leave Bank Board based upon the administrative units within the agency. No more than 1 board may be established for each leave bank.
  • (b) Each such Board shall—
    • (1) review and approve applications to the leave bank under section 6367;
    • (2) monitor each case of a leave recipient;
    • (3) monitor the amount of leave in the leave bank and the number of applications for use of leave from the bank; and
    • (4) maintain an adequate amount of leave in the leave bank to the greatest extent practicable.
